Are there variations in design just for Camaros made in Korea?
There are no Camaros made in Korea.
The only assembly plant is in Oshawa, Ontario, Canada

Most countries have different vehicle equipment laws that manufactures have to follow if they want to export their product into that country.
That is why the different mirrors and lighting differences.
GM didn't do this just to make export cars different. They did it because they had too.
